I am seeing a timestamp problem when using cvs from the command-line on a linux system mixed with WinCVS on NT as the client. If anyone has seen the same type of problem, please let me know. 1) I did a checkout into a new directory, opened WinCVS to browse the directory and WinCVS thinks most of the files have been modified. When I check the status from the command-line, cvs does not think the files are modified. 2) When I do the same checkout from within WinCVS, everything is fine.
